Energy

10 Types:• Gravitational Potential• Electrical• Sound• Thermal/Heat• Radiant/Light• Elastic (strain)• Chemical• Nuclear• Kinetic• Magnetic

• Law of conservation of Energy:“Energy cannot be created or destroyed.

It can only be changed from one form to another.”

There are 10 forms energy can take:You must know these.

Gravitational Potential Energy

• This is energy of height. If you do work on an object against gravity it gains G.P.E..

• Formula: G.P.E.=Weight*Height

• E.g. You lift a 300N child by 40m.• How much work is done on him?• How much G.P.E. does he gain?

Electrical Energy

• This is simply energy delivered by electrical wires, by moving charge.

Light Energy

• This is energy transferred by light. A bulb gives out light energy.

Sound Energy

• Energy of sound- produced by vibrations.

Thermal (Heat) Energy

• Energy of hot objects

Radiant Energy (includes light energy)• Energy given out as

electromagnetic waves. E.g. the Sun emits ultraviolet waves which give the Earth energy.

Elastic (potential) Energy (strain)

• Energy stored in a stretched or compressed object.

Chemical Energy

• Energy that can be released in a chemical reaction.

• This includes energy from food released in respiration.

Nuclear Energy

• Energy stored in an atomic nucleus. It can be released in power stations.

Kinetic Energy

• This is energy of movement. Faster objects have more K.E.

• Formula: K.E.=½mv²

Magnetic (potential) energy

• The energy stored due to magnets
